Output 30e7d721e85b59bb179a12d1bb5c55c15aadff339f5590b35fefec90bfaf912a:0

value
21102455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a96237410ee75f522c75671bf955f6a5bf4d87c OP_EQUAL
address
3QXziJjMWWTXUeoSpXFy7EW3LfiUHScdwf
transaction
30e7d721e85b59bb179a12d1bb5c55c15aadff339f5590b35fefec90bfaf912a
spent
true